Fiddler on the Roof is a timeless masterpiece that resonates across generations. It tells the poignant story of Tevye, a humble milkman, as he navigates the trials and triumphs of life in a small Jewish village in Tsarist Russia. Against a backdrop of sweeping social change, Tevye courageously strives to uphold his cultural and religious heritage, even as he grapples with the challenges of love, rejection, and acceptance.
